Played college basketball at the University of California, Los Angeles (UCLA) from 1995 to 1999. Contributed to the team's success during his tenure, culminating in a memorable run in the NCAA tournament. Subsequently entered the professional ranks, where he played for various teams in different leagues. Achieved a career in both domestic and international basketball, showcasing skills in multiple capacities on the court.

Played Major League Baseball as an outfielder from 1998 to 2011. Teams included the St. Louis Cardinals, Atlanta Braves, Boston Red Sox, and the Los Angeles Dodgers. Helped the Boston Red Sox win the World Series in 2007, contributing significantly in the playoffs. Selected as an All-Star in 2008 while playing with the Red Sox. Finished his career with a .278 batting average, highlighting consistent offensive production.
